GST Return Filing Services

GST Return Filing is the process of submitting details of sales, purchases, tax collected, and tax paid to the GST Department. Regular and timely GST return filing is mandatory for registered businesses to maintain compliance and avoid penalties.

Documents Required

  • GST Login Credentials
  • Sales Invoices
  • Purchase Invoices
  • Bank Statements
  • E-Way Bill Details (if applicable)
  • Input Tax Credit Details
  • Previous GST Returns
  • Digital Signature (if applicable)

Frequently Asked Questions

Is GST return filing mandatory?

Yes, GST return filing is mandatory for all registered taxpayers, even if there is no business activity in certain cases.

What happens if GST returns are filed late?

Late filing attracts penalties, late fees, and interest on outstanding tax liabilities.

Can NIL GST returns be filed?

Yes, NIL returns must be filed if there are no sales or purchases during the tax period.

How often are GST returns filed?

GST return frequency depends on the type of taxpayer and applicable GST scheme.

Can startups and freelancers file GST returns?

Yes, startups, freelancers, and small businesses registered under GST must file applicable GST returns.
